Skarmory #0227
Armor Bird Pokémon
Pokemon Profile
Pokédex Data
National No. #0227
Type steel flying
Species Armor Bird Pokémon
Height 1.7 m (5'72")
Weight 50.5 kg (111.4 lbs)
Abilities Keen eye,Sturdy,Weak armor
Color Gray
Introduced in Generation 2
Egg Group flying

Base Stats

Hp 65 14%
Attack 80 18%
Defense 140 31%
Sp. Atk 40 9%
Sp. Def 70 16%
Speed 70 16%
Total 465
Evolution

Skarmory does not evolve.
